Psychological distress among HIV+ adolescents in the REACH study: effects of life stress, social support, and coping

摘要
Purpose: To investigate the effects of life events, social support, and coping on anxiety and depression among human immunodeficiency virus (HIV)-infected adolescents. It was hypothesized that higher levels of stressful events would be associated with higher levels of anxiety and depression, but that this association would be moderated by satisfaction with social support and by adaptive coping.
